Thursday marks the 13th anniversary of the abduction of Houston freelance journalist and former U.S. Marine Austin Tice. He was covering the Syrian Civil War when he was stopped and seized at a checkpoint near Damascus.

Following the collapse late last year of the regime of former Syrian President Bashar al-Assad, Syrian prisons were emptied, and there was a widespread effort to find Austin Tice. He has yet to emerge.

Speaking at the National Press Club in Washington D.C., Debra Tice said the Trump administration gave her and her husband access to several binders full of intelligence on their son.
